  • It's not a problem because it would depend on what your target market is. If you're targeting teens, then you focus your marketing efforts on Twitter or Tumbler. If your target market is adults in your 30's then you go to Facebook. You go where the market is and you work with your target demographic. It's always been that way since marketing has been invented.

    Facebook's more than one billion users make it a cultural, economic and social phenomenon. The importance of the online social media site to journalism, business, communication and social relationships is hard to overstate, with users across the world devoting countless hours to the site and Facebook becoming an increasingly important way of obtaining information not only about friends and family but also about world events. Whether it's good or bad is debatable, but the site's impact is unquestionable.

    For businesses, Facebook is about connecting businesses with customers. Its impact on the field of communications between businesses and those customers -- and prospects -- means that many have turned away from traditional communication tools like newspaper advertising or traditional direct mail and have established storefronts on Facebook.
